A South Korean comedy/drama movie. Contains spoilers!

Realistic or fictional?

The plot is not realistic but at the same time, the fictional built up of the story is what drew me towards the movie.

What’s interesting?

Movie’s main character is a person who’s skilled in a lot of things; fighting, cooking and he’s also very rich. After losing his earlier life of an “assumed” contract killer with 100% success rate, he also manages to become a famous movie star by learning acting from scratch.

Motivational movie?

Nah. You might get motivation, but you would not want to see this just for the motivation.

So, why see it?

You should see it for the story. It’s unrealistic, fictional with a very clean ending that is the best for all characters.

In addition, there are enough extra variables and characters that keep you engaged with the plot twists throughout the movie.

Duration

It’s on the higher end with just minutes shy of the 2 hour mark.

Conclusion

One of the better South Korean movies, with apt mix of mild action and good comedy.
